How the Wagering Maths Really Works

Cashback credits almost always carry a wagering requirement. The good news is that the percentages are lower than standard deposit bonuses, because the credit itself is a refund rather than a reward. Typical figures sit between 20x and 35x, though some VIP programmes reduce this to 15x for loyal players.

Take a concrete example. You lose £100 in a week at Duelz, and the 10% cashback lands as £10. With a 20x wagering requirement, you need to bet £4,000 in total before the £10 converts to withdrawable cash. Slots contribute 100% toward this, while table games often count at 10% or less — meaning a £10 blackjack bet only moves the requirement by £1.

This game weighting is where players get caught. Always check the contribution table before playing your cashback through. If you prefer table games, look for operators like AdmiraL casino that tailor their cashback to live play rather than slots.

Can I combine cashback with other bonuses on the same deposit?

Usually not. Most operators restrict bonus stacking, meaning a deposit that triggers a welcome offer will not also earn cashback. The cashback typically applies to non-bonus play, so you must choose which promotion to activate. Read the terms carefully, because some sites silently exclude bonus-funded play from cashback calculations.

Is it worth chasing the highest cashback percentage available?

Not always. A 15% cashback with 20x wagering beats a 25% offer with 50x wagering, because the lower requirement lets you withdraw more of the credit. The percentage is only half the equation. Factor in game weighting, payout speed, and withdrawal limits before you commit to a site based on a headline number.
